Hexadecimal buffer/driver IC with 3-state outputs, featuring 6 channels and 2 elements. This CMOS logic device operates from a 1V to 3.6V supply, with a typical operating voltage of 3.3V. It offers a propagation delay of 10ns and supports both non-inverting and inverting logic functions. The component is housed in a 16-pin TSSOP package with gold contact plating, designed for surface mounting and supplied on tape and reel. Maximum operating temperature reaches 125°C, with a low-level output current of 8mA and high-level output current of -8mA.
